What is TrueTypeViewer?

TrueTypeViewer is a specialized software tool designed for viewing and managing TrueType fonts. It provides users with the ability to preview fonts in various styles and sizes, facilitating informed decisions in typography. This capability is particularly valuable for graphic designers and game developers who require precise font selection for their projects. Choosing the right font can significantly impact the overall aesthetic and readability of a game.

Moreover, TrueTypeViewer allows users to examine font properties, such as kerning and leading, which are crucial for achieving optimal text presentation. Understanding these properties can enhance the visual appeal of in-game text. Typography is not just about style; it’s about clarity and communication.

Tips for Selecting Fonts for Games

When selecting fonts for games, several key factors should be considered to ensure optimal readability and aesthetic appeal. First, the font’s legibility is paramount, especially in fast-paced gaming environments. A clear font allows players to absorb information quickly. Clarity is essential for engagement.

Next, the style of the font should align with the game’s theme. For instance, a fantasy game may do good from ornate, decorative fonts, while a sci-fi game might use sleek, modern typefaces. This alignment enhances the overall immersive experience. Consistency is crucial in design.

Additionally , consider the size and weight of the font. A larger, bolder font can draw attention to critical information, such as objectives or warnings. Conversely, smaller fonts may be suitable for less important text. Size matters in communication.

Here are some tips for selecting fonts:

  • Legibility: Ensure the font is easy to read.
  • Theme Alignment: Match the font style to the game’s genre.
  • Size and Weight: Use varying sizes for emphasis.
  • Contrast: Ensure suffisient contrast with the background.
  • Testing: Playtest with different fonts to gauge player response.
